Industrial Relations Act 1996 No 17
Current version for 20 January 2013 to date (accessed 19 May 2013 at 20:23)
Chapter 3Part 1Section 130

130   Notification of industrial dispute to Commission

(1)  Any of the following may notify the Commission of an industrial dispute for the purpose of resolving the dispute:
(a)  an industrial organisation of employees or employers,
(b)  an employer who is or is likely to be affected by the dispute,
(c)  a person who is or is likely to be the subject of a secondary boycott in connection with the dispute,
(d)  a State peak council.
(2)  The Commission may act on its own initiative to resolve an industrial dispute.
